Output ec5c6988bf899480cbfde14bc7f36314630f0d58a2a75bb6149d446c5660dc17:2

value
13383768
script pubkey
OP_0 OP_PUSHBYTES_20 a0e1a53776f361b2e1c1c6b68f2c476546de8058
address
bc1q5rs62dmk7dsm9cwpc6mg7tz8v4rdaqzc3kpevf
transaction
ec5c6988bf899480cbfde14bc7f36314630f0d58a2a75bb6149d446c5660dc17
spent
true